WebAug 7, 2024 · Scales do not need removed from a trout, but many people prefer to remove them due to the texture. Removing the scales from the trout may seem complicated, but the scales slide off the fish easily. Once you remove the scales, you can continue to clean and gut the fish so you can cook it. WebAug 2, 2024 · Do trout need to be descaled? Trout have very small and thin scales, and most people generally do not descale them before cooking. I leave the scales on and cannot even tell that I am eating scales. How soon after catching a trout should it be cleaned? It’s generally considered that fish is fresher the sooner you bleed them out.
